    Position Title: Territory Sales Representative

     

    Department: Sales

     

    Division: US GSS Sales

     

    About AGI

     

    AGI is a global food-based infrastructure company publicly traded in Canada. With over 4,200 employees and over 30 global manufacturing brands, AGI is a leading provider of equipment and technology solutions for agricultural commodities including seed, fertilizer, grain and feed systems and an expanding platform for food processing facilities.

     

    The Opportunity

     

    The Territory Sales Representative is responsible for developing and prospecting long term, profitable customer relationships with existing and prospective customers in the Midwest region and end-markets to achieve Sales quotas for assigned accounts.

    Responsibilities

    + Achieve sales revenue and other goals through individual effort and team collaboration using business selling skills, technical expertise in assigned products, and excellent customer responsiveness.

    + Understand customer business strategy, decision-making process, and customer culture to develop a path for identifying, qualifying, negotiating, and closing new business opportunities.

    + Collect customer requirements to quote Request for Proposals from customers including drawings, specifications, and contract terms.

    + Facilitate communications between AGI Quote Team and end-users to ensure accurate cost estimating.

    + Work with internal departments to solve problems and develop solutions for customer accounts.

    + Strategize with management to locate and maximize sales opportunities. Develop strategies and provide feedback to ensure we remain competitive in the market.

    + Gather and share competitive information with appropriate internal departments and assists with customer retention by being aware of competitive situations and proposing counter strategies to defend and gain market share.

    + Conduct sales presentations and product demonstrations to channel partners, contractors, and direct end-user accounts.

    + Develop and manage territory and dealer business plans.

    + Develop and cultivate positive relationships with customers at all levels of the organization and influence decision makers within various disciplines at the customer (engineering, purchasing, quality, and manufacturing) to build and maintain rapport with customer decision makers to provide extraordinary customer service and identify new business opportunities.

    + Enter all Customer Opportunities into Salesforce and actively manage and maintain current Opportunity status.

    + Support regional and national trade shows, conference, expos, and marketing events.

    + Create and grow a positive culture and contribute positively to the Company image.

    Qualifications

    + Post Secondary Degree in Business, Agriculture, Engineering, or relevant technical discipline.

    + 5+ years of demonstrated sales achievements of engineered to order products or capital equipment preferred.

    + Grain storage, material handling and dryer knowledge are all a plus.

    + Advanced skills with: Word, Excel, Outlook, Salesforce.
